logo

Output e20710946624feda7be61ab7366820342f87ea7d72a68c19edfd4143172f92fb:5

value
1029370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e40cfc4d3e358f24dd35db0a3bb5adf9305962b OP_EQUAL
address
3BjytqKCYeB5ttgbGiknea97P538rKKouu
transaction
e20710946624feda7be61ab7366820342f87ea7d72a68c19edfd4143172f92fb